Katalon Assistant

Katalon Assistant is a web-based, domain-specific AI chat application designed to serve as an intelligent support tool for the Katalon Support Portal and the broader Katalon team. Its core purpose is to deliver context-aware, conversational support, enabling users to ask technical or product-related questions in natural language. The system retrieves precise, contextual answers from Katalon’s knowledge base through the Model Context Protocol (MCP), ensuring relevance and accuracy. By leveraging MCP, the system achieves RAG-like contextual retrieval without the need to build a standalone RAG pipeline.


When inquiries cannot be resolved automatically, the assistant seamlessly escalates issues by generating a smart support ticket, ensuring smooth transfer to Katalon’s support team without losing context. Complementary features include a real-time feedback collector, which gathers user ratings to continuously refine AI responses, and an analytics dashboard that visualizes performance metrics such as accuracy, user satisfaction, and ticketing efficiency.



The project adopts a multi-agent architecture powered by LangGraph to provide scalable AI integration. Dedicated agents specialize in documentation retrieval, ticket generation, and supplemental research from public Katalon resources. Ultimately, Katalon Assistant aims to reduce manual ticket submissions, improve self-service efficiency, and significantly enhance user experience across the Katalon Support Portal.


Project Snapshots

Get Project Poster